Bean-to-cup machines crush, brew, and serve freshly brewed coffee at the touch a button. They save your time in the early morning, while still providing the quality that you love. But what exactly makes a quality cup of coffee? The answer is in the beans you select.

To maximize the aroma and flavor of your coffee from bean to cup, purchase the freshest beans possible. It is best to buy small quantities and store them in an airtight container like a Ziploc or coffee jar. Ideally, the beans should be stored in a dark area to prevent heat loss and light exposure. Exposing beans to air can cause them to quickly oxidize and reduce their flavor and aroma potency.

It is recommended to use medium roast beans when using a bean-to-cup machine. This is because beans with a darker roast tend to be oilier, which can lead to burrs of a machine becoming clogged and stopping it from extracting the maximum amount of flavor. Avoid this by using medium roast beans that have matte appearance (meaning that they haven't been roasted beyond the second crack, or close to it).
